Skip to content
| Marketplace
Sign in
Visual Studio Code>Programming Languages>Multi-language Dependency Graph VisualizerNew to Visual Studio Code? Get it now.
Multi-language Dependency Graph Visualizer

Multi-language Dependency Graph Visualizer

Grupo 172

|
1 install
| (0) | Free
Analizador estático de Python y Typescript que genera un grafo interactivo de dependencias entre archivos, clases y funciones.
Installation
Launch VS Code Quick Open (Ctrl+P), paste the following command, and press enter.
Copied to clipboard
More Info

Dependency Graph

Analizador estático de Python y Typescript que genera un grafo interactivo de dependencias entre archivos, clases y funciones.

Características

  • Analiza todos los archivos .py y .ts del workspace automáticamente
  • Muestra un grafo interactivo navegable: carpetas → archivos → clases → funciones
  • Detecta relaciones imports, calls, declares y contains entre elementos
  • Permite renombrar funciones directamente desde el grafo
  • Avisa qué archivos se ven afectados cuando cambia la firma de una función
  • Usa tree-sitter para parseo preciso, sin ejecutar el código

Uso

  1. Abrí un workspace que contenga archivos .py y .ts
  2. Ejecutá el comando Show Dependency Graph desde la paleta de comandos (Ctrl+Shift+P / Cmd+Shift+P)
  3. El grafo se genera automáticamente y se actualiza al guardar archivos

Requisitos

  • Python 3 (opcional: instalar jedi para inferencia de tipos mejorada en Python)
  • Node.js (opcional: necesario para inferencia de tipos en TS/JS). Además, el proyecto analizado debe tener typescript instalado en node_modules (lo normal si corriste npm install)

Telemetría

Esta extensión recolecta datos anónimos de uso (cantidad de archivos y funciones analizadas) con tu consentimiento. Podés desactivar la telemetría en Ajustes → Telemetry → Telemetry Level.

Configuración

Podés excluir carpetas del análisis creando un archivo .lspignore en la raíz del workspace (sintaxis gitignore):

node_modules/
__pycache__/
.venv/
dist/
  • Contact us
  • Jobs
  • Privacy
  • Manage cookies
  • Terms of use
  • Trademarks
© 2026 Microsoft